William Henry Duncan blue plaque

Famous person's birthplace plaque

What is recorded here

This blue commemorative plaque records: Doctor William Henry Duncan born here 27 January 1805 Died at West Park, Elgin 23 May 1863 Liverpool and the country's first Medical Officer of Health 1 January 1847
Dr William Henry Duncan was a pioneering public health official who served as Liverpool’s, and the country's, first Medical Officer of Health from 1847; his work significantly advanced urban sanitation and public health standards in Victorian Britain.
